Understanding Italian Business Culture: A Key to Effective Communication
To communicate effectively in Italian business, one must first understand the cultural context. Italy is a high-context culture, where relationships and personal connections are paramount. This means that building trust and rapport with colleagues, clients, and partners is essential for successful communication. In practical terms, this translates to taking the time to establish personal connections, engaging in small talk, and showing genuine interest in others.
A real-world example of this can be seen in the case of a multinational company operating in Italy. The company's Italian subsidiary was struggling to communicate effectively with its headquarters, leading to misunderstandings and miscommunications. By recognizing the importance of building relationships and trust, the company implemented a series of team-building initiatives and cultural training programs. As a result, communication improved significantly, and the subsidiary was able to work more effectively with its headquarters.
The Art of Verbal and Non-Verbal Communication in Italian Business
Verbal and non-verbal communication are crucial aspects of effective communication in Italian business. Italians are known for their expressive body language and use of gestures, which can convey a wealth of information. However, these non-verbal cues can also be misinterpreted or misunderstood by non-Italians.
To overcome this challenge, professionals can focus on developing their verbal communication skills, such as using clear and concise language, actively listening, and asking clarifying questions. Additionally, being aware of non-verbal cues and adapting to the Italian style of communication can help to avoid misunderstandings.
A case study of a German company operating in Italy illustrates the importance of adapting to local communication styles. The company's German managers were initially perplexed by the Italians' use of gestures and body language, which they perceived as overly dramatic or insincere. However, by learning to recognize and adapt to these non-verbal cues, the managers were able to improve their communication with their Italian colleagues and build stronger relationships.
Effective Communication in Italian Business Meetings and Presentations
Meetings and presentations are critical components of Italian business culture, and effective communication is essential for success. In practical terms, this means being prepared, organized, and clear in one's communication.
Professionals can benefit from learning how to structure their presentations and meetings in a way that aligns with Italian communication styles. This includes using visual aids, providing clear and concise information, and allowing time for discussion and debate. Additionally, being aware of the importance of hierarchy and authority in Italian business culture can help professionals to navigate complex power dynamics.
A case study of an American company operating in Italy highlights the importance of adapting to local presentation styles. The company's American managers were initially frustrated by the Italians' tendency to interrupt and dominate meetings. However, by learning to structure their presentations in a way that allowed for more discussion and debate, the managers were able to build stronger relationships with their Italian colleagues and achieve greater success.
